Abstract
A method for smoothing skip up-shifts in an automated mechanical transmission system (10) without requiring direct sensing of the rotational speed of the engine (14) is provided. The method involves delaying re-engagement of the master clutch (16) after engagement of a selected transmission ratio (E) during a skip up-shift by a period of time (T) directly proportional to the number (N) of ratios skipped and/or a function of the identity of the newly engaged ratio.
